Ukraine's Central Role in Peace Talks: Europe Rejects Trump's Proposed Framework

Ukraine's ongoing war with Russia has dominated global headlines, prompting numerous peace proposals. Recently, a plan suggested by former US President Donald Trump sparked considerable debate and a swift rejection from European leaders, highlighting Ukraine's indispensable role in any future negotiations. Trump's plan, perceived by many as overly conciliatory towards Russia, completely bypassed key Ukrainian concerns and demands, triggering a wave of criticism across the continent.

This article will analyze the European response to Trump's framework, emphasizing the critical need for Ukraine's full participation and agency in any peace process. Ignoring Ukraine's perspective is not only politically unwise but also strategically counterproductive to achieving lasting peace.

Trump's Plan: A Controversial Proposal

Trump's proposed peace plan, details of which remain somewhat vague, reportedly involved territorial concessions from Ukraine to Russia, including potentially ceding Crimea and parts of the Donbas region. This suggestion directly contradicts Ukraine's steadfast commitment to reclaiming all occupied territories and its unwavering rejection of any forced land swaps. The plan also notably lacked mechanisms for accountability for Russia's aggression, a key demand from Kyiv and its allies.

The lack of consultation with Ukrainian authorities before releasing the plan further fueled European outrage. Many European leaders viewed the proposal as undermining Ukraine's sovereignty and potentially rewarding Russia's brutal invasion.

Europe's United Front: Solidarity with Ukraine

The European Union, NATO, and individual European nations have responded with a united front, rejecting Trump's framework outright. Statements from key figures emphasized the importance of upholding international law, respecting Ukraine's territorial integrity, and ensuring that any peace negotiations prioritize Kyiv's legitimate security concerns.

  • Germany: Chancellor Olaf Scholz firmly reiterated Germany's unwavering support for Ukraine and its right to self-determination, stating that any peace deal must be dictated by Ukraine, not imposed upon it.
  • France: President Emmanuel Macron, while advocating for open dialogue, stressed the necessity of a solution that aligns with Ukraine's interests and respects its sovereignty.
  • United Kingdom: The UK government expressed similar sentiments, highlighting the importance of holding Russia accountable for its war crimes and emphasizing the need for a just and lasting peace based on Ukraine's terms.

Why Ukraine's Participation is Crucial

Ignoring Ukraine's voice in peace talks would be a grave error. Any lasting peace must be built on a foundation of respect for Ukrainian sovereignty and self-determination. A peace agreement imposed upon Ukraine without its full consent is unlikely to be sustainable. The following points highlight the critical necessity of Ukrainian inclusion:

  • Legitimacy: A peace agreement lacking Ukrainian buy-in lacks legitimacy and is unlikely to be implemented effectively.
  • Sustainability: A peace imposed on Ukraine, rather than negotiated by them, will likely lead to renewed conflict in the future.
  • Accountability: Ukrainian participation is crucial for ensuring accountability for Russia's war crimes and ensuring justice for victims.
